Five bike accessories you won't want to do without

Do you want your bike to look like you and fit in with the way you use it? Here's our non-exhaustive list of cool and technical bike accessories. From saddle covers and helmets to spoke reflectors, find the bike accessory that's right for you!

Helmets
Let's start with the most obvious and above all the most important! The most important thing about helmets is that you want to wear them. That's why brands have gone to great lengths to create helmets that are comfortable, protective and trendy. From vintage helmets to folding helmets and illuminated helmets, there's no shortage of styles to protect your noggin.

Reflective waistcoats
Forget the classic yellow reflective waistcoats! There are some good-looking, technical garments out there for urban cyclists. On the market today, you can easily find stylish waterproof waistcoats that will light up your next cycle paths.


The saddle cover
A saddle cover is a seat protection accessory designed to be used directly on the saddle of your bicycle. You'll find it in its most classic form: in waterproof fabric, but it's also available in (fake) sheepskin, so you'll have the funny impression of pedalling from your sofa. An essential you can rely on!

Reflective stickers
While certain lights and reflectors are compulsory when cycling, there's nothing to stop you using reflective stickers. On your clothing, your helmet or directly on your frame, they'll make you all the more visible on the road so you can get around safely.


Ray reflectors
Light up the night with reflectors! These reflective strips to clip onto your spokes are very practical for ensuring visibility in low light conditions. They let you shine and turn your wheel into a spiral of light. Visibility guaranteed!
